Can a MD / CEO serve on the board of other companies as well? If yes, is there a limit on the number of companies?

Can a former CEO/MD join on the board of the company?

Is it mandatory for the CEO/MD and Chairman to be different individuals? If yes, as per which section / guidelines?

Thanks

21 February 2013 Hi

In case of Public Limited Company, a MD can be a member of the Board up to 15 public company and n number of private limited company. But MD without approval of CG can be MD of one more company.

In case of CEO, it means he/she is whole time employee of the company and his/her total service is restricted to only that company.
But, Generally the Companies Act, 1956 is silent about the provision of CEO, so you are free to use this post accordingly.


The provisions of the Companies Act, 1956 regarding MD/CEO is not applicable to private limited company.

So you are free to appoint him/her as per management decision.


21 February 2013 Hi

Yes, there is no restriction on appointment of former MD/CEO in Board.

Also, it is not mandatory, that MD and Chairman should be different. However, CEO and MD can be different.
